New Atlanta MLS team off to strong start at box office

MLSThe new Atlanta MLS team, set to begin play in 2017, is already off to a strong start when it comes to season-ticket sales.

The team has put 5,000 Founder’s Club ticket packages on sale. As of this week, 3,175 people have joined the Founder’s Club, committing to 9,092 season tickets.

“I’m very excited about our progress,” Falcons owner Arthur Blank said in a statement. “In a little more than a week, we’re at more than 60 percent of the 5,000 fans who will have the opportunity to become founding members, and that’s three years before we play our first game.”

Speaking of Atlanta MLS soccer, the team released a video of how the stadium would convert to soccer. The MLS team will share a new Atlanta stadium with the NFL’s Atlanta Falcons, but the design calls for a more intimate experience for MLS soccer.
